We’re hiring a Senior Technical Recruiter to help build the engineering teams powering CoreWeave’s next stage of growth. In this role, you’ll lead full-cycle recruiting across our Engineering organization, partnering with leaders to hire exceptional technical talent across software engineering, infrastructure, cloud, distributed systems, AI/ML, and other highly specialized technical domains.
As a trusted talent advisor, you’ll partner closely with Engineering leaders to understand their organizations, translate technical and business needs into effective talent strategies, and navigate highly competitive talent markets. You’ll operate at both a strategic and tactical level—developing search strategies, building high-quality technical pipelines, driving rigorous hiring processes, and helping leaders make informed talent decisions.
You’ll bring curiosity and technical depth to your work, developing a strong understanding of the teams, technologies, and talent markets you support. You won’t need to be an engineer, but you should be comfortable engaging deeply on technical profiles, understanding what differentiates exceptional engineering talent, and translating market realities into actionable recommendations.
In this role, you will own full-cycle technical recruiting from intake through close, including talent mapping, market intelligence, sourcing strategy, candidate assessment, interview strategy, offer negotiation, and candidate closing.
You’ll partner with Engineering leaders to understand team objectives and technical requirements, define role scope, calibrate talent expectations, and develop search strategies for complex and difficult-to-fill engineering positions. You’ll help ensure interview processes are structured, calibrated, and designed to evaluate the capabilities required for success in each role.
You’ll be expected to develop deep knowledge of the technical talent markets you support. You’ll understand where relevant talent sits, how competing companies organize similar teams, what motivates technical candidates, and where our requirements may create constraints in the available market. When a search isn’t producing the expected results, you’ll use data and market intelligence to diagnose why and recommend a path forward.
You’ll serve as a strategic talent advisor to Engineering leaders, providing guidance on talent availability, location strategy, leveling, compensation, competitive dynamics, and hiring tradeoffs. You’ll be comfortable challenging assumptions when necessary and using data and market evidence to help teams distinguish between a difficult search and a search strategy that needs to change.
You’ll leverage recruiting analytics and funnel metrics to understand pipeline health, forecast outcomes, identify risks, and continuously improve hiring efficiency and quality. You’ll also partner closely with Sourcers, Recruiting Coordinators, HRBPs, Finance, Compensation, Recruiting Operations, and Recruiting Leadership to deliver an exceptional hiring experience.
